Dual-frequency receiving antenna and dual-frequency rectifying antenna

The invention discloses a dual-frequency receiving antenna and a dual-frequency rectifying antenna. The dual-frequency receiving antenna and the dual-frequency rectifying antenna are used for solving the problems that an existing dual-frequency receiving antenna is large in size and small in gain, an existing dual-frequency rectifying antenna is large in size, can not receive weak energy and is not suitable for remote transmission, and a rectifying circuit is poor in reliability. The dual-frequency receiving antenna comprises a rectangular radiating patch. A Z-type groove used for achieving dual-frequency characteristics is formed in the radiation patch. The lower end of the radiation patch is sequentially connected with a dielectric substrate layer and a metal earth plate through a coaxial line. The coaxial line is in circuit connection with the rear end of the radiation patch. An air dielectric layer is formed between the radiation patch and the dielectric substrate layer. The portions, arranged between the radiation patch and the dielectric substrate layer, outside the coaxial line are provided with metal sheets in a bilaterally-symmetric mode. The upper ends of the metal sheets are connected with the radiation patch. The lower ends of the metal sheets are connected with the dielectric substrate layer. One end face of the radiation patch is further connected with the metal sheets connected with the dielectric substrate layer. The dual-frequency receiving antenna and the dual-frequency rectifying antenna can be widely applied in the fields of communication, medical treatment, industry and the like, for microwave power transmission.

Switching power supply feedback control circuit and single-stage PFC efficient constant current power supply drive circuit

The invention provides a switching power supply feedback control circuit and a single-stage PFC efficient constant current power supply drive circuit. The invention discloses a switching power supply feedback control circuit for constant-current and constant-voltage ripple elimination and a high-power factor frequent-flashing free constant-current and constant-voltage drive circuit based on a single-stage PFC chip. The switching power supply feedback control circuit includes a voltage stabilization reference module, a constant current module, a constant voltage feedback module, and a protection module, the voltage stabilization reference module supplies stable and reliable reference voltage source for the non-inverting input ends of the constant current module and the constant voltage feedback module, the constant current module adjusts the circuit current to make the circuit output current constant based on the reference voltage source of the voltage stabilization reference module, the constant voltage feedback module is connected with a PWM control circuit of a primary end and is cooperated with the constant current module to adjust the output voltage, so that the circuit output voltage is constant, and the protection module stabilizes and protects the output voltage. The switching power supply feedback control circuit can solve the problems that the LED drive in the prior art is large in size, high in cost, low in PF value, large in ripple, and frequent in flashing and harmful to eyes, and according to the invention, the LED drive at all power levels within 150W can be covered.

Heat-insulation laminated glass for automobiles and preparation method of glass

The invention relates to the field of glass products, in particular to glass mounted on automobiles, and in particular provides heat-insulation laminated glass for the automobiles and a preparation method of the glass. The heat-insulation laminated glass for the automobiles includes an outer glass plate, a heat-insulation middle layer and an inner glass plate; and the heat-insulation middle layerincludes a first thermoplastic resin film, an infrared reflective film and a second thermoplastic resin film which are sequentially stacked, the infrared reflective film includes at least two resin films stacked together, the difference in refractive indexes between two adjacent resin films is greater than or equal to 0.05, and the softening point temperature of the infrared reflective film is greater than the softening point temperature of the first thermoplastic resin film and the second thermoplastic resin film by at least three times. According to the glass, the heat-insulation middle layer is prevented from being softened simultaneously to be squeezed each other, appearance defects such as waviness and pits are eliminated, the appearance quality of the laminated glass is guaranteed, electromagnetic wave signals are not inhibited from passing through the glass, and communication in the automobiles and other additional features can be guaranteed.
